Vegetka is located in Praha 6-Dejvice, Czechia on Kafkova 16. Vegetka is rated 4.4 out of 5 in the category vegan restaurant in Czechia.

This is the worst vegan restaurant I have ever been to. I had the buffet. Much of the food was cold or luke-warm. Some of the food not only looked - but actually tasted - disgusting. The rice, and some of the other food, looked like it had been left out for hours. The spring rolls tasted like cardboard. I left the restaurant feeling sick, and then had an upset stomach for hours afterwards. This restaurant gives vegans and veganism a bad name. I left feeling sorry for the other people going in there. This place really needs to improve the quality of the food that they are serving. Do not go here, especially when there is so much other choice for vegan restaurants in Prague!
